Types of Oven Hobs
Oven hobs can be categorized into numerous types based on their energy source and design. Comprehending these variations can assist customers make informed choices when selecting the ideal hob for their kitchen needs.
1. Gas Hobs
Gas hobs use gas or lp as fuel, offering precise temperature control and rapid heat. They are favored by lots of chefs for their ability to provide visual feedback through flame.
Pros:Quick heat-up time.Accurate temperature level modifications.Compatible with all types of cookware.Cons:Requires a constant gas supply.Safety concerns with open flames.Needs more upkeep.2. Electric Hobs
Electric hobs are powered by electrical energy and function smooth glass or ceramic surface areas. They typically come in 2 types: coil and strong.
Pros:Sleek appearance.No open flames, minimizing safety risks.Easy to clean up.Cons:Slower to warm up and cool off.May need particular cookware (induction).Some may have unequal heat circulation.3. Induction Hobs
Induction hobs use electro-magnetic energy to directly heat up pots and pans. They just deal with ferromagnetic cookware.
Pros:Very energy-efficient.Fast heating & cooling times.Safe, as the surface area remains fairly cool.Cons:Limited to specific types of cookware.Greater initial cost.Can produce sound when in use.4. Strong Plate Hobs
These electric hobs feature solid metal plates that heat up and retain heat for cooking.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What kind of hob is best for a novice?
Electric hobs are frequently preferred by beginners due to their ease of use and maintenance.
2. Can I use all cookware on an induction hob?
No, induction hobs need ferromagnetic pots and pans for them to work correctly.
3. How do I know if my gas hob is working effectively?
Regularly examine for even flame distribution and listen for any hissing sounds that might indicate leakages. If in doubt, speak with a professional.
4. Is a greater price always better for hobs?
Not necessarily. While higher-priced designs may use sophisticated features, a number of mid-range products offer exceptional performance and durability.
5. Can I set up a hob myself?
It is advisable to work with an expert, particularly for gas hobs, due to security issues and regional policies.
